Physical Characteristics and Habitat

Water lilies thrive in aquatic settings due to their distinct physical attributes. Their most recognizable features are the large, rounded, and often waxy leaves, commonly referred to as lily pads, which float on the water’s surface. These leaves have a V-shaped notch where the leaf stalk connects, and while green on top, they can be purple or red underneath. Long stalks supporting these leaves and flowers extend down to thick, fleshy, creeping stems called rhizomes, anchored in the mud at the bottom of the water body.

The flowers of water lilies are borne at or just above the water surface on long stalks. These cup-shaped or star-shaped blossoms exhibit a spiral arrangement of numerous petals and come in various colors, including white, pink, yellow, red, and blue. Many species open their flowers during the day and close them at night, attracting pollinators like bees and beetles. Water lilies inhabit still or slow-moving freshwater environments, such as ponds, lakes, and rivers, preferring water depths up to six feet. Their physical adaptations, including air spaces within their stalks and leaves, provide buoyancy and allow oxygen to reach submerged parts of the plant.

Types and Distinguishing Features

Water lilies are primarily represented by two main genera: Nymphaea (true water lilies) and Nuphar (pond lilies or spatterdocks). Both are members of the water lily family (Nymphaeaceae). Nymphaea species are cultivated for their ornamental value. These genera encompass both hardy varieties, which can withstand colder temperatures, and tropical types that require warmer climates.

Water lilies are often confused with lotus plants (Nelumbo). Despite their similar appearances, they belong to different plant families. A key visual difference lies in their growth habit: water lily flowers and leaves float directly on the water surface or slightly above it, whereas lotus flowers and leaves stand well above the water on tall, rigid stems. Water lily leaves are characterized by a V-shaped notch, while lotus leaves are round and lack this indentation. Water lily seeds ripen underwater, in contrast to lotus seeds which ripen in cone-shaped pods that rise above the water’s surface.

Ecological and Cultural Significance

Water lilies play a significant role within their aquatic ecosystems. Their broad leaves provide shade, which helps cool the water and limit algae growth, contributing to water clarity. These plants also absorb excess nutrients like nitrogen and phosphorus, aiding in maintaining water quality and preventing eutrophication. The dense network of lily pads and submerged stems offers habitat and shelter for various aquatic organisms, including fish, amphibians, insects, and invertebrates, protecting them from predators.

Water lilies hold cultural significance across various societies. They are recognized for their symbolic meanings, representing purity, beauty, rebirth, and enlightenment. In ancient Egypt, water lilies were associated with the sun god Ra and symbolized creation and rebirth due to their daily opening and closing with the sun. In Hinduism and Buddhism, the water lily symbolizes spiritual awakening, as it emerges clean and beautiful from muddy waters. The plant has also inspired art, notably Claude Monet’s series of “Water Lilies” paintings.
